<p><strong>Mumbai </strong>&#8211; India’s rupee demonstrated notable resilience near the 90-per-dollar level as trading activity suggested intervention by state-run banks acting on behalf of the central bank.</p>



<p>Currency traders observed consistent dollar selling whenever the rupee approached the psychologically significant threshold, preventing a sharper slide in the exchange rate.</p>



<p>During the session, the rupee hovered around 89.98 to the dollar, repeatedly stabilizing after brief downward movements in active market hours.</p>



<p>This pattern reinforced the view that authorities are keen to curb excessive volatility rather than allow abrupt depreciation driven by speculation.</p>



<p>Market participants at private sector banks said the involvement of public sector lenders was clearly visible, a common channel for central bank action.</p>



<p>Such indirect intervention allows the Reserve Bank of India to influence markets without making explicit or disruptive policy signals.</p>



<p>The 90-per-dollar mark carries symbolic and practical importance for the Indian economy, shaping expectations around inflation and capital flows.</p>



<p>A sustained breach beyond this level could heighten imported inflation risks and unsettle investor sentiment in financial markets.</p>



<p>India’s central bank has consistently maintained that it does not defend fixed currency levels, focusing instead on orderly market conditions.</p>



<p>However, repeated activity near a specific point often indicates discomfort with further weakening and a desire to anchor expectations.</p>



<p>Global factors have exerted pressure on the rupee, including a firm U.S. dollar and higher interest rates in advanced economies.</p>



<p>Foreign portfolio outflows and intermittent risk aversion have also contributed to dollar demand in domestic markets.</p>



<p>Rising crude oil prices remain a structural concern, as India’s heavy reliance on imports increases sensitivity to currency fluctuations.</p>



<p>Against this backdrop, central bank vigilance has helped ensure that movements remain gradual rather than disruptive.</p>



<p>India’s foreign exchange reserves provide a strong buffer, giving policymakers confidence to intervene when market dynamics become disorderly.</p>



<p>This reserve strength reassures investors that the country can manage short-term currency stress without compromising macroeconomic stability.</p>



<p>Traders say the RBI’s presence has likely been continuous over recent sessions, even if more visible during the latest trading day.</p>



<p>Such sustained oversight reflects a calibrated strategy aimed at smoothing volatility rather than reversing broader market trends.</p>

<p><strong>Mumbai </strong>&#8211; The Indian rupee ended the session marginally lower, reflecting routine market flows rather than any fundamental weakness in the domestic currency.</p>



<p>Traders said demand for dollars from local corporates and the rollover of maturing positions shaped intraday movement, even as broader Asian currencies showed mild gains.</p>



<p>The rupee closed near 89.7850 against the US dollar, marking a modest and orderly adjustment within a tightly managed trading range.</p>



<p>Market participants viewed the movement as a technical response to short-term demand rather than a shift in underlying sentiment.</p>



<p>In recent sessions, the rupee has shown the ability to rebound from record lows, underscoring growing confidence in central bank oversight.</p>



<p>This resilience has been supported by proactive liquidity management and clear policy signalling from the Reserve Bank of India.</p>



<p>While several Asian peers advanced, traders noted that domestic flow dynamics continued to dominate rupee pricing.</p>



<p>Such conditions are typical during periods of balance-sheet adjustments and year-end positioning by corporates.</p>



<p>The maturity of non-deliverable forward positions added to temporary dollar demand at the daily reference rate.</p>



<p>Despite this, price action in the spot market remained contained, reflecting healthy market depth and adequate dollar supply.</p>



<p>Forward market movements drew particular attention after the RBI announced a planned three-year dollar-rupee swap.</p>



<p>The $10 billion swap is part of a broader strategy to inject liquidity into the banking system while maintaining currency stability.</p>



<p>Following the announcement, short- and long-term forward premiums eased sharply, signalling improved rupee liquidity conditions.</p>



<p>Traders believe this move will help ensure smoother funding markets and reduce stress across financial instruments.</p>



<p>The liquidity injection is expected to support a sustained easing in government bond yields over the coming weeks.</p>



<p>India’s benchmark 10-year bond yield declined meaningfully, reinforcing expectations of supportive financial conditions.</p>



<p>Market analysts highlighted the balanced design of the RBI’s approach, which separates liquidity management from currency direction.</p>



<p>By using foreign exchange swaps alongside open market operations, the central bank avoids sending unintended signals to currency markets.</p>



<p>This combination supports orderly rupee movement while enhancing monetary policy transmission across the economy.</p>

<p><strong>Mumbai </strong>— The Reserve Bank of India (RBI) demonstrated its commitment to maintaining currency stability with a decisive intervention in the foreign exchange market on Wednesday. </p>



<p>The central bank’s proactive approach successfully supported the Indian rupee, mirroring its earlier strategy from February, and sent a clear signal of strength and stability to domestic and international investors alike.</p>



<p>Traders reported that the RBI stepped in early, initiating dollar sales through state-run banks even before the 9:00 a.m. market open. </p>



<p>This strategic move helped stem the pressure on the rupee and demonstrated the central bank’s readiness to maintain the currency’s value amid volatile conditions.</p>



<p> By acting decisively, the RBI reaffirmed its role as a stabilizing force, reinforcing investor confidence in the Indian financial system.</p>



<p>The intervention immediately influenced market sentiment. Heavy offers by the RBI within minutes of the market open pushed the dollar-rupee pair lower, triggering stop-loss orders on long-dollar positions and amplifying the rupee’s recovery. </p>



<p>The rupee opened at 88.26 to the dollar, recovering from Tuesday’s level of 88.7975, which had been close to an all-time low of 88.80. </p>



<p>Momentum quickly built, and the rupee strengthened to a high of 87.75 on the interbank order-matching system, marking a substantial gain for the day.</p>



<p>Market participants highlighted that the rally was entirely RBI-driven, with no significant external flows contributing. This underscores the central bank’s effectiveness in guiding currency trends and managing speculative pressures in the market.</p>



<p> According to VRC Reddy, treasury head at Karur Vysya Bank, “There was heavy activity from the RBI in NDF as well as spot markets right from the open. Sentiment is expected to change positively for the rupee.”</p>



<p>The RBI’s intervention reflects a sophisticated approach to currency management.</p>



<p> By actively countering speculative short positions against the rupee, the central bank not only stabilizes the currency but also signals to global investors that India is prepared to maintain its economic strength in a volatile global environment.</p>



<p> Importers and market participants welcomed the rupee’s recovery, which improves predictability for trade and reduces short-term currency risks.</p>



<p>The scale and timing of Wednesday’s intervention drew comparisons to February, when the RBI similarly defended the rupee in a high-profile move. </p>



<p>However, analysts noted that the current action represents a more assertive and preemptive strategy, shifting from passive defence to proactive market positioning. </p>
